Learn about the often-troubled life of Dutch-born painter, Vincent van Gogh, as told through the eyes of his (fictious) young assistant, Peter. Peter chronicles van Gogh's earliest works in the Netherlands from his travels to Antwerp and Paris. The story shares the disappointments van Gogh endured with the lack of success in selling his paintings, his personal struggles, and how he only became known as one of the greatest artists of all time after his death at age 37. Beautiful chronologically arranged reproductions of many of his paintings are featured throughout the book. Includes further reading and website recommendations, maps, glossary, and index. Content developed for young readers, grades 1-4 (ages 5-8) and is part of the acclaimed Renaissance Accelerated Reader program.
